Курс лекций по основам алгоритмизации и программирования задач машиностроения. Кравченко Д.В. - 78 стр.

UptoLike

Составители: 

Рубрика: 

76
Uses crt;
Var i, n: integer;
a, b, h, int, x: Real;
begin
clrscr;
write (‘Введите левую границу отрезка:’);
readln (a);
write (‘Введите правую границу отрезка:’);
readln (b);
write (‘Введите количество разбиений отрезка:’);
readln (n);
h:= (b-a)/n;
x:= a;
int:= 0;
for i:=1 to n do
begin
int:= int + h*sqr(x);
x:= x+h
end;
writeln (‘Площадь заготовки равна’, int:4:2,’мм
2
’);
readkey
end.
Рис. 5.2. Алгоритм программы для расчета площади заготовки методом
левых прямоугольников
Начало
Ввод
a,b,n
h=(b
-
a)/n
x= a; int= 0;
i=1: n
int = int + hx
2
x = x+h
Вывод
int
Конец